TBHS: What GameBoy game would you like to see us play on the Game Man?

makerkaren
makerkaren over 9 years ago

In a recent episode, Ben, Felix, and I played a round of Tetris on our Giant Game Boy. Ben wiped the floor with us. So now, it's time for a new challenge, but I need your help! Ben says he's a Tetris master so I need to find a different game that will help level the playing field.image

 

What Game Boy game would you like to see us play on the show on the Game Man? Ideal suggestions would be games that have shorter gameplay with score tracking, like Tetris, so all three of us can play and easily determine a winner.

The Game Man runs off a real original Game Boy, so any Game Boy cartridge will do.
